Film

Layla

strong sex, sex references, nudity, language, drug misuse

A British-Palestinian drag queen experiences a crisis of identity after a new man enters their life.

strong sex, sex references, nudity, language, drug misuse
Classified Date:
10/09/2024
Version:
2D
Use:
Cinema
Distributor:
Artificial Eye Film Co. Ltd
language
There is use of strong language ('f**k') and milder terms including 'prick', 'twat', 'shit', 'piss', 'bitch', 'Jesus', 'Christ' and 'hell', middle finger gestures, and reclaimed use of 'queer'.
sex
During a consensual scene of power play, it is implied that a man is penetrated with a stiletto heel. In a scene set at a gay sauna, there is brief sight of a man touching his erect penis in the background on a TV screen, but there is no explicit detail. A man receives oral sex at a sauna. Other scenes of sex feature thrusting and sexual moaning. There are also strong verbal sex references.
discrimination
There are instances of homophobic and transphobic behaviour, and there is discussion of people feeling ostracised by families and communities because of their identity. Two white people are awkward and insensitive in their questions about a Muslim person's identity. Discrimination is clearly criticised.
drugs
Scenes include people taking ecstasy and cocaine.
nudity
There is fleeting sight of an erect penis. There are scenes of sexualised and natural buttock nudity.
rude humour
Occasional rude humour includes a joke about the sound effects of someone having excrement in their mouth.
alcohol and smoking
People smoke cigarettes.
flashing/flickering lights
This work contains flashing images which may affect viewers who are susceptible to photosensitive epilepsy.
